ALEXANDRIA, Va., Aug. 12 -- United States Patent no. 12,385,271, issued on Aug. 12.

"Underwater cleaner" was invented by Andres Frankel (Perchtoldsdorf, Austria), Benjamin Frankel (Perchtoldsdorf, Austria) and Constantin Frankel (Perchtoldsdorf, Austria).
